Runbook step 4 — SQL lint gate for Pellwick plugin releases. Before publishing, run the Fennel linter against every .sql file in your plugin bundle; unsigned lint manifests are rejected by the Pellwick registry. Once the linter passes, the manifest must be signed so the registry can verify that rules ran unmodified. Generate the manifest with lint --emit-manifest, then sign it using the registry's current release key, shown here.

deploy key for fafof-yaguf: bky4_zHj6

Subject: DR drill Thursday — autocomplete index heads-up

Hi — quick note before the Marrowgate disaster-recovery drill. The Finchline autocomplete index is rebuilding slowly on the standby, so expect sluggish suggestions during failover; that's known, not a finding. For your review access to the drill vault, use the recovery passphrase below.

unlock words, yagug-yagug: jorwyn-wenmir-kelael-kasion-norius-casox-goriel-tamion-casir-oliir-fenir-gorix-praion

## Service Accounts: Checkout Load Testing

The `loadgen-checkout` service account drives synthetic traffic through the Bramblewick checkout flow during pre-release soak tests. It is scoped to the staging payment simulator only and cannot touch production ledgers. Release managers should verify quota limits before each campaign. The account authenticates to the Tollbooth gateway with the key below.

API key for taweg-fafof: zpat3_pr9

Finance Review Summary — JV Proposal

Quick recap for department heads: the proposed joint venture with Helbrand Marine looks workable on the numbers. Capital outlay is modest, payback sits around three years, and the Torsey dock gives us capacity we'd otherwise rent. Legal is still reviewing governance terms. The confidential planning note sits just below.

board note of yaduf-bagag: Wenwynox Holdings plans to lower the Oliys list price by 26 percent in September.